Forms index
SALE OF GRAZING PRIVILEGES Form 5-5513
Notification Document- provides a uniform basis for the advertisement of grazing privileges on range units for competitive bidding on Indian trust lands and Government owned lands in range units. Executed copies will be filed in the Grazing Permit Bid Files, 4505- P5F
BID FOR GRAZING PRIVILEGES Form 5‑5514
Form used to submit bids for grazing. A standard form is used so that all necessary information is provided to the deciding official. An abstract of all bids, by Range unit, will be filed in Grazing Permit Bid Files, 4505-P5F.
GRAZING PERMIT Form 5-5515
Permit form used to issue a permit to an individual, association, organization, etc. for other than a Free Use Permit, 5-5517.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
GRAZING PERMIT FOR ORGANIZED TRIBES Form 5-5516
Suggested form for grazing permit for use by organized tribes to issue permits themselves.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
FREE GRAZING PERMIT (Tribal Lands) Form 5‑5517
Suggested Form for use by a tribe to issue a Free Grazing Use Permit to a tribal member for use on tribal lands.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
RANGE CONTROL STIPULATIONS Form 5-5518
Basic contractual and other requirements in the granting of grazing permits, Permittee will sign acceptance of this form.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
CASH PENAL BOND FOR GRAZING PERMITS Form 5-5519
Form used to accept and receipt a cash performance bond and acknowledge the power of attorney for the bond and the bond will be applied to the last years installment of the grazing fee.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
PERFORMANCE BOND Form 5-5423
Form used for performance bonds for construction and/or maintenance of improvement or any item or actions stipulated to in the permit or conservation plan.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
POWER OF ATTORNEY Form 5-5520
Form used to give the Regional Director attorney- in -fact authority to collect or sell, assign, and transfer the listed negotiable bonds and obligations.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
CERTIFICATE & APPLICATION FOR ON-AND-OFF GRAZING PERMIT Form 5-5521
This allows the permittee a stocking rate credit for other range land not covered by the permit which are owned or controlled by the permittee and used as a part of his range unit. This form is attached to the Grazing Permit, 5515. The stocking rate credit calculation should be attached or noted on this form and the associated permit, 5515.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
MODIFICATION OF GRAZING PERMIT (5-5515) Form 5‑5522
Form used to make modifications to an existing permit. Corrections of administrative nature and minor corrections can be noted on the permit itself and effected parties initial changes.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
ASSIGNMENT OF GRAZING PERMIT Form 5-5523
Form used to assign a permit in effect to another person. The assignment does not necessary confer any preference of the present permittee to the assignee. Consent of surety and all the original contracting parties is required. (See page 2 of the form, which is titled CONSENT OF SURETY.)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
APPLICATION FOR ALLOCATION OF GRAZING PRIVILEGES Form 5-5524
Form used by tribal members to apply for allocation of grazing privileges without competitive bid.
AUTHORITY TO GRANT GRAZING PRIVILEGES ON ALLOTTED LANDS Form 5-5525
Form used to obtain consent from adult owners and their minor children for the Superintendent to grant revocable grazing permits when such lands are not used by the owners for the grazing of their own livestock. Executed form will be filed in the appropriate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
STOCKING RATE FOR INDIAN LANDS IN RANGE UNITS Form 5-5526
Form submitted by the Superintendent to the Regional Director for purposes of setting or adjusting the stocking rate on trust and government lands. The stocking rate should be delineated down to the smallest unit of management possible, i.e. pasture. Copy is filed in the Range Unit File 4502-P3 and in the Range Survey Files, 4504-P.
STOCK COUNTING RECORD Form 5-5527
Form used to record observed livestock at a specific location at a specific time. Form is maintained in the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F
LIVESTOCK CROSSING PERMIT Form 5-5528
Form used to authorize the specified livestock to cross trust lands at the location and time specified on the permit. Copy of the completed form will be in the Range Unit File 4202-P3 and each affected Grazing Permit Case File, 4506-P10F.
REMOVABLE RANGE IMPROVEMENT RECORDS
This form is used to document range improvements that are constructed or owned
by the permittee, and can be removed at the end of the permit term, or upon approval of BIA. A copy of the completed form will be kept in the range unit file.

RANGE CONTROL STIPULATIONS
1. APPLICABILITY OF STIPULATIONS
The
following range control stipulations are hereby prescribed for use
in all grazing permits except as special provisions shall be made by
the Assistant
Secretary
Commissioner
of Indian Affairs.
2. EXCESS OR DEFICIT OF THE NUMBER OF STOCK SPECIFIED
Unless the
number of livestock specified in the permit is reduced by the
Assistant Secretary
Commissioner
of Indian Affairs, the permittee will not be allowed credit or
rebate in case the full number is not grazed on the range unit.
However, if the number of livestock authorized is exceeded, the
permittee shall be liable to pay as liquidated damages, in addition
to the regular fees for the full grazing season as provided in the
permit, a sum equal to 60 percent thereof for such excess livestock
and such livestock shall be promptly removed from the unit.
3. CROSSING PERMITS
The driving of livestock by a permittee across restricted Indian land not covered by his grazing permit must be authorized by a crossing permit approved by the Superintendent. The right is hereby reserved for the Superintendent to issue crossing permits over any range unit and to supervise the movement of livestock so authorized.
4. QUARANTINE REGULATIONS
All stock covered by grazing and/or crossing permits are subject to the quarantine laws and regulations now in force or hereafter to be promulgated by the United States, the State in which the reservation is situated, and by the tribal governing body.
5. ENTERING THE RANGE
The earliest date upon which stock will be permitted to enter the range will be the date shown in the permit. Notice must be given to the Superintendent prior to entering the reservation. On reservations where permanent driveways have been established all livestock will be required to enter or leave the reservation on the particular driveway designated by the Superintendent. Except where livestock are transported over or trailed over established rights‑of‑way, the route to be followed will be designated by the Superintendent.
6. COUNTING OF LIVESTOCK
All livestock authorized to graze upon or trail over restricted Indian land must be counted by the Superintendent or his representative. Arrangements should be made for counting all livestock before it enters the reservation. Permittees are required to notify the Superintendent a sufficient length of time in advance to permit him to have a representative present when stock are counted on or off the reservation. The right is reserved by the Bureau of Indian Affairs to have a representative present at each roundup to check the nurnber of stocks and in the event that the permittee shall fail or refuse to round up his stock at proper times and in a satisfactory manner for the purpose of allowing a count of the stock, the Superintendent shall have the right to round up and count said stock at the expense of the permittee.
7. BRANDING OF STOCK
All livestock authorized to graze upon or trail over restricted Indian land must be marked with a brand or mark issued and recorded by an appropriate state agency and filed with the Superintendent.
8. AFFIDAVIT OF PERMITTEE
The permittee may be required by the Superintendent to execute an affidavit showing the number of livestock by class and kind grazed under the permit.
9. CONDUCT IN CASE OF FIRE
Whenever a permittee discovers an unauthorized and uncontrolled fire burning, he should put it out if he can. If it cannot be put out or placed under temporary control, it should be reported to the nearest forest or range officer as soon as possible. In case of fire, all permittees shall place themselves, their employees, and their fire suppression equipment at the service of the forest or range officer in charge for such work in connection with the fire as the officer may request. The unauthorized setting of a fire or carelessness in connection with an authorized fire may result in criminal prosecution.
10. MOVEMENT OF LIVESTOCK
The Superintendent reserves the right to direct the movement of livestock whenever he deems it necessary for the proper protection and utilization of the range. The following acts are prohibited:
(a) The grazing upon or driving across any restricted Indian lands of any livestock without an approved grazing or crossing permit, except such Indian livestock may be exempted from permit.
(b) Allowing livestock not exempt from permit to drift and graze on restricted Indian lands without an approved permit.
( c ) The grazing of livestock upon restricted Indian lands within an area closed to grazing for that class of livestock.
(d) The grazing of livestock by a permittee upon an area of restricted Indian lands withdrawn from use for grazing purposes to protect it from damage by reason of the improper handling of the livestock, after the receipt of notice from the Superintendent of such withdrawal, or refusal to remove livestock upon instructions from the Superintendent when an injury is being done to the Indian lands by reason of improper handling of livestock.
11. DAMAGE TO INDIAN LAND AND PROPERTY
The permittee will be liable and will be required to repair or make reimbursement for any damage that may be done to the premises, livestock, or property of Indians through the acts of the permittee, his employees or livestock.
12. DISPOSITION OF CARCASSES
The permittee will promptly bury or burn the carcasses of all animals which die upon lands covered by his grazing permit.
13. SALTING OF STOCK
When required by the Superintendent, all livestock grazed under permit must be salted regularly at such places and in such manner as may be designated.

14. PROTECTION OF F1SH AND WILDL1FE
The Permittee must comply with the Federal State, and Tribal fish, game, and wildlife protection laws and regulations which apply to the reservation.
15. RANGE IMPROVEMENTS
It is the policy of the Bureau to encourage the construction of improvements necessary for the proper management of livestock and the utilization of the range. However, the cost of such improvements will be borne by the permittee unless otherwise provided for in the permit. The permittee shall perform reasonable maintenance of all range improvements on the unit in a manner acceptable to the Superintendent or his duly authorized representative. Improvements for proper management of livestock and range, constructed on lands covered by permit, shall be considered affixed to the land unless specifically excepted therefrom by the terms of the permit and may not be removed without the consent of the Superintendent.
16. CONDITION OF CAMPS
Facilities
used for livestock management camps must be kept in a clean and
sanitary condition. All rubbish, tin cans, and etc., must be
properly burned
or buried
removed
during occupancy and upon leaving.
17. INTERPRETATION OF STIPULATIONS
The final interpretation of these stipulations shall rest with the Secretary of the Interior.

INSTRUCTIONS FOR FORM 5-5526 Expires: 12/31/2006
The maximum stocking rate prescribed by the approval hereof shall not be increased without the prior approval of the Regional Director upon a showing that an increase may be made without risking range deterioration. Such a showing must be in the form of adequate utilization checks or range condition studies by range units which shall be made a matter of record. Decreases in maximum allowable stocking for conservation purposes, and adjustments in use during a permit period which do not result in the prescribed maximum stocking rate for the unit or reservation being exceeded, shall not require approval by the Regional Area Director until the end of the current permit period, at which time the approval of a revised maximum stocking rate will be required as the basis for allocation and advertisement of grazing privileges for the new permit period.
(1) This form should be prepared at least six months prior to the expiration of the existing permits. In these cases where a Permit Period is not clearly defined it shall be prepared at least every three years.
(2) All Indian lands and government owned range land (under supervision of Bureau of Indian Affairs), usable for grazing but not a part of a farm or farm pasture shall be included within a range unit boundary although in some instances the Indian land presently is not included in the grazing permit.
(3) Prepare in triplicate with maps and submit to Regional Director for approval
(4) A map of all range units in triplicate must be prepared and be of a size large enough to specifically delineate the exact boundaries of each range unit.
(5) The original is for the Agency records, the remaining copies are for Regional and Central Office files.
(6) COLUMN 1. Should show the range unit number, and when applicable, the sub‑unit designations (such as 1a, 1b, and 1c). Include units set aside exclusively for wildlife and so designate. After filling in the necessary figures on the sub‑unit lines ( 1a, 1b, and 1c respectively) show total for each unit on separate line. Insert the word TOTAL in the left hand margin on this line or leave next line blank so that totals of each unit are identifiable.
(7) Acres shown in columns 2 through 6 represent only range land in units. (See 25 CFR 166.10).
(8) The figures in column 6 have no bearing in the computation of column 9 (surface acres per cow month).
(9) Column 6 "Usable Range" acres should not include range land not used by livestock because of lack of adequate water facilities. Acres excluded from usable range are barren, waste, inaccessible and timber lands not used for grazing.
(10) Under columns 7 when a sub‑unit is used intermittently throughout the year show the different seasons of use and group by using brackets ( ) to indicate the total number of months used in column B and the surface acres per cow month in column 9.
(11) Column 9 is obtained by dividing column 10 into column 5. Show to nearest tenth acre.
(12) At the bottom of the page show the totals in columns 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 10 and 11 by adding only the TOTAL line for each range unit. Column 1 is obtained by counting the number of range units on the reservation. (Do not include the sub‑units).
